Bros & Shows - Bronwyn Breaks Down, Lisa Backs Todd? (Part 2 of 2)(RHOSLC Full Recap)
Episode Date: December 24, 2024What's up Bros? In part 2 of our recap featuring our BravBros Members audience, Bronwyn breaks down and calls the group out for their lack of interest in getting to know her. She goes on to reveal the... issues that she has with Todd and their marriage, specifically infidelity. Apparently Gwen saw Todd texting another woman. While Bronwyn recognizes he messed up, her overall attitude is still defensive of Todd. The majority of the group rallies around her as she shares more in 5 minutes than she has all season. However, Meredith implies that maybe its Bronwyn's fault that he stepped out and Lisa agrees that it was a 'Great question"... Again, most of the group is very supportive. But for some bizarre reason Lisa and Meredith seem skeptical (projecting much?). Mary has a very touching scene sending Robert Jr. off to get treatment for his addiction. Upon her arrival in Mexico, her and Angie share a moment together where it looks like Angie truly has Mary's back and is being supportive through this difficult time. The group heads to a Vida Tequila event. Or dinner. Or both? And amidst the dinner service, Britani calls out Meredith for crying and puking the night before. Meredith claims she was crying about the slut shaming issue, which seems highly unlikely, but also causes Angie to question whether or not the issue is squashed. Lisa tries to interject and Angie calls her out. They go back and forth for a bit before a few ladies at the table voice their similar issues with Lisa Barlow. Lisa defends herself and claims she's a good friend until Angie makes the claim that she knows more about Bronwyn after one day on the boat than she does about Lisa after years. Apparently that's the last straw because Lisa gets up from the table crying and saying she's going home. Will her and Bronwyn find a way back? Is the rest of the group getting tired of Lisa's antics?
